- package com.dmdirc.util.io;
-
- import java.io.IOException;
- import java.net.URISyntaxException;
- import java.nio.file.Paths;
- import java.util.Stack;
-
- import org.junit.Test;
-
- import static org.junit.Assert.assertEquals;
-
- public class ReverseFileReaderTest {
-
- @Test
- public void testIndividual() throws IOException, URISyntaxException {
- try (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test1.txt").toURI()))) {
- assertEquals("Line 7", reader.getNextLine());
- assertEquals("Line 6", reader.getNextLine());
- assertEquals("Line 5", reader.getNextLine());
- assertEquals("Line 4", reader.getNextLine());
- assertEquals("Line 3", reader.getNextLine());
- assertEquals("Line 2", reader.getNextLine());
- assertEquals("Line 1", reader.getNextLine());
- }
- }
-
- @Test
- public void testCarriageReturn() throws IOException, URISyntaxException {
- try (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test4.txt").toURI()))) {
- reader.getNextLine();
- assertEquals("Normal line", reader.getNextLine());
- }
- }
-
- @Test
- public void testLongLine() throws IOException, URISyntaxException {
- try (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test4.txt").toURI()))) {
- assertEquals("This is a line that is longer than 50 characters, so " +
- "should cause the reader to have to scan back multiple times.",
- reader.getNextLine());
- }
- }
-
- @Test
- public void testStack() throws IOException, URISyntaxException {
- try (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test1.txt").toURI()))) {
- final Stack<String> lines = reader.getLines(10);
-
- assertEquals(7, lines.size());
- assertEquals("Line 1", lines.pop());
- assertEquals("Line 2", lines.pop());
- assertEquals("Line 3", lines.pop());
- assertEquals("Line 4", lines.pop());
- assertEquals("Line 5", lines.pop());
- assertEquals("Line 6", lines.pop());
- assertEquals("Line 7", lines.pop());
- }
- }
-
- @Test
- public void testSmallStack() throws IOException, URISyntaxException {
- try (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test1.txt").toURI()))) {
- final Stack<String> lines = reader.getLines(3);
- assertEquals(3, lines.size());
- assertEquals("Line 5", lines.pop());
- assertEquals("Line 6", lines.pop());
- assertEquals("Line 7", lines.pop());
- }
- }
-
- @Test
- public void testgetLinesAsString() throws IOException, URISyntaxException {
- try (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test5.txt").toURI()))) {
- final String lines = reader.getLinesAsString(3);
- assertEquals("Line 1\nLine 2\nLine 3\n", lines);
- }
- }
-
- @Test
- public void testgetLinesAsStringLeadingNewline() throws IOException, URISyntaxException {
- try (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test5.txt").toURI()))) {
- final String lines = reader.getLinesAsString(4);
- assertEquals("Line 1\nLine 2\nLine 3\n", lines);
- }
- }
-
- @Test
- public void testIllegalGetLinesAsString() throws IOException, URISyntaxException {
- final 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get((getClass().getResource("test5.txt").toURI())));
- reader.close();
- final String lines = reader.getLinesAsString(4);
- assertEquals("", lines);
- }
-
- @Test
- public void testReset() throws IOException, URISyntaxException {
- try (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test1.txt").toURI()))) {
- assertEquals("Line 7", reader.getNextLine());
- assertEquals("Line 6", reader.getNextLine());
- reader.reset();
- assertEquals("Line 7", reader.getNextLine());
- assertEquals("Line 6", reader.getNextLine());
- assertEquals("Line 5", reader.getNextLine());
- }
- }
-
- public void testCloseIsIdempotent() throws URISyntaxException, IOException {
- final 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test1.txt").toURI()));
- reader.close();
- reader.close();
- }
-
- @Test(expected=IOException.class)
- public void testIllegalReset() throws URISyntaxException, IOException {
- final 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test1.txt").toURI()));
- reader.close();
- reader.reset();
- }
-
- @Test(expected=IOException.class)
- public void testIllegalGetNextLine() throws URISyntaxException, IOException {
- final 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test1.txt").toURI()));
- reader.close();
- reader.getNextLine();
- }
-
- @Test
- public void testSeekLength() throws IOException, URISyntaxException {
- try (ReverseFileReader reader = new ReverseFileReader(
- Paths.get(getClass().getResource("test1.txt").toURI()))) {
- reader.setSeekLength((byte) 100);
- assertEquals((byte) 100, reader.getSeekLength());
- }
- }
-
- }
